首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在找到空格之前获取字符串

在找到空格之前获取字符串的方法有多种。以下是其中几种常见的方法:

  1. 使用字符串切片(Slice):可以使用切片操作来获取空格之前的子字符串。切片操作使用方括号和冒号来指定起始位置和结束位置。例如,假设字符串为 "Hello World",要获取空格之前的子字符串可以使用切片操作 string[:string.index(' ')]。这将返回 "Hello"。
  2. 使用字符串分割(Split):可以使用字符串的分割方法来将字符串按照空格分割成多个子字符串,然后取第一个子字符串即可。例如,假设字符串为 "Hello World",可以使用 string.split(' ')[0] 来获取空格之前的子字符串,这将返回 "Hello"。
  3. 使用正则表达式(Regular Expression):正则表达式是一种强大的模式匹配工具,可以用来匹配字符串中的特定模式。可以使用正则表达式来匹配空格之前的内容。例如,可以使用 re.search(r'\S+', string).group() 来匹配第一个连续的非空白字符,从而获取空格之前的子字符串。

以上是几种常见的方法,具体使用哪种方法取决于具体的需求和场景。在实际开发中,可以根据具体情况选择最适合的方法来获取空格之前的字符串。

(注:本回答中没有提及具体的云计算品牌商和产品链接,如有需要,请自行搜索相关信息。)

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券